Patent number: 11906734Abstract: Computer-implemented methods of operating an augmented reality device can involve capturing camera images, processing the camera images, and displaying virtual display images. The camera images can be captured automatically using a camera disposed within an augmented reality device worn by a user. The camera images can be processed automatically using a processor located within the augmented reality device. The virtual display images can be displayed automatically to the user within the augmented reality device while the user is looking through the augmented reality device and simultaneously viewing real objects through the augmented reality device. The virtual display images can be based on the processed camera images. Additional steps can include accepting a first user input, storing camera image(s) on a memory located within the augmented reality device based on the first input, accepting a second user input, and displaying stored image(s) to the user based on the second input.Type: GrantFiled: May 25, 2023Date of Patent: February 20, 2024Assignee: Brilliant Labs Private LimitedInventors: Benjamin Raymond Heald, Bobak Tavangar, Rajesh Nakarja

Patent number: 11448879Abstract: An augmented reality device can include an outer housing, an attachment component, a camera, and a display arrangement. The outer housing can have a transparent front and back arranged to allow a user to see therethrough. The attachment component can removably attach the augmented reality device to user eyewear. The camera can capture images through the outer housing front. The display arrangement can provide a virtual display at an angle to the user looking through the augmented reality device. The display arrangement can include an image emitting component, a prism component, a projecting optic component, a combining optic component, and a unibody optics enclosure. The augmented reality device can also include a processor and a memory configured to store and retrieve buffer clips of captured images, and a wireless communication component configured for communications with outside devices.Type: GrantFiled: March 4, 2022Date of Patent: September 20, 2022Inventors: Benjamin Raymond Heald, Bobak Tavangar, Austin Wilson, Venkat Rangan
